Signal propagation measurements

Wifi network measurements and wireless audits

Signal propagation measurements are a key element in optimizing WiFi networks. Professional software and hardware, such as WiFi analyzers, are used to collect detailed information about all wireless networks in range. This provides an accurate understanding of how the signal propagates in a given environment and what factors can affect its quality.

When measuring a wifi network, specialists carry out comprehensive tests that include comprehensive analyses of individual network performance parameters, including checking signal strength, and then verifying signal coverage. An important part of such measurements is the identification of differences between the theoretical and actual signal coverage, which makes it possible to accurately diagnose problems. For example, walls, household objects and other electronic devices can block WiFi signals, which is often overlooked in theoretical models.

Professional tools such as Ekahau AI Pro and the dedicated Ekahau Sidekick 2 are invaluable in the measurement process. They make it possible not only to detect problems, but also to plan optimal solutions to ensure a stable and efficient connection throughout the area under test.

Checking the signal strength

WiFi signal strength directly affects the quality of the connection and the full use of Internet speeds. Signal strength is affected by various factors, such as the distance of the device from the router, the frequency (2.4/5/6 GHz) and the materials of walls and other obstacles. That’s why it’s important to regularly check the signal strength in different parts of the building.

Dedicated applications, such as NetSpot and WiFi Analyzer, are ideal for accurately measuring WiFi signal strength. They allow results to be presented in the form of interactive tables, graphs, charts and heat maps, making it easy to analyze and identify problem areas. The apps are available for a variety of platforms, including Windows, macOS and Android, making them highly versatile.

For Windows 10 and 11 users, checking the signal strength is possible by typing the command ‘netsh wlan show interface’ at the command line. MacOS users can hold down the ‘option’ key and click the WiFi symbol to see the RSSI value in dBm. Such simple tools can be extremely helpful in diagnosing network problems on a daily basis.

Simulation of signal area coverage

Simulation of signal area coverage and wifi networks

At our company, we simulate the coverage of an area with a signal, which allows us to accurately visualize WiFi network coverage in real-world conditions. Tools such as Ekahau Pro are widely used to create heat maps that show areas of strong and weak signal. This allows for optimal placement of access points, eliminating weak signal zones and ensuring even coverage of the area.

Wi-Fi design software, such as Ekahau, can generate reports that include graphical maps of signal coverage. Such reports are extremely useful for network engineers, enabling them to accurately analyze and plan optimal solutions. Simulations take into account building geometry, obstructions and the number of devices, allowing for a realistic representation of actual network coverage.

Eliminating weak signal zones is one of the main goals of simulating signal coverage of an area. With advanced tools, it is possible not only to identify problem areas, but also to plan effective solutions to ensure signal coverage. For example, additional access points can be placed in strategic locations to ensure full signal coverage throughout the building.

Wireless network audit

Wireless network audit and network capacity

Auditing wireless networks is an essential step in ensuring proper network performance and diagnosing and correcting anomalies. The purpose of the audit is also to examine interactions between devices in the network infrastructure and with neighboring organizations. This makes it possible to detect and eliminate potential sources of interference.

A WiFi network security audit is crucial to protect against unauthorized access and data interception. Professional solutions such as Ekahau Pro are used for auditing, design and network planning. An audit allows you to verify the security status of your wireless network, including vulnerability to outside parties and other 802.11 systems.

The audit tool supports advanced analysis features such as capacity planning to help ensure that the network can handle the expected number of devices and data load. Precise Wi-Fi diagnostics with mobile-optimized apps enable faster site reviews and deadlock analysis.

WiFi network design

WiFi network design and design scope

WiFi network design is a process that requires careful analysis of requirements, selection of appropriate technologies, and optimization of coverage and performance. In terms of WiFi network design, the requirements analysis includes the number of users, the type of applications and devices, and the area of network operation. On this basis, the appropriate Wi-Fi technology can be selected to meet all user needs.

The choice of Wi-Fi technology depends on bandwidth requirements, the number of users and the area of network coverage. A suitable network topology should take these requirements into account, as well as provide redundancy and reliability. For example, replacing an old router with a new one that supports 5 GHz or 6 GHz frequencies can significantly improve signal quality and network throughput.

Simulations in design programs such as Ekahau Site Survey take into account building geometry, obstacles and the number of devices. Contractors help simulate the optimal field distribution and verify its effectiveness. This makes it possible to create a network design that provides a stable and efficient connection throughout the area under test.
